Xolo Q2500 vs Panasonic P31

Specification | Xolo Q2500 | Panasonic P31 |
---|---|---|
Battery | 3000 mAh, Li-Po Battery | 2000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
OS | Android v4.2 (Jelly Bean), upgradable to v4.4.2 (KitKat) | Android v4.2.2 (Jelly Bean) |
Internal Memory | 4 GB | 4 GB |
Rear Camera | 8 MP with autofocus | 8 MP with autofocus |
Display | 6 inches, 1280 x 720 pixels | 5 inches, 854 x 480 pixels |
Price | ₹2,500 | ₹2,890 |

General
Sim Type |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M | Dual Sim, GSM+GSM |
Dual Sim | Yes | Yes |
Device Type | Smartphone | Smartphone |
Release Date | March, 2014 | March, 2014 |
Design
Dimensions | 83 x 168 x 8.5 mm | 71.8 x 141 x 9.9 mm |
Design Type | Classic (Candybar) | Classic (Candybar) |
Display
Type | IPS Screen (16M colors Colors) | Color TFT Screen |
Touch | Yes | Yes |
Size | 6 inches, 1280 x 720 pixels | 5 inches, 854 x 480 pixels |
Aspect Ratio | 16:9 | 16:9 |
PPI | ~ 245 PPI | ~ 196 PPI |
Memory
RAM | 1 GB | 512 MB |
Storage | 4 GB | 4 GB |
Card Slot | Yes, upto 32 GB | Yes, upto 32 GB |
Connectivity
GPRS | Yes | Yes |
EDGE | Yes | Yes |
3G | Yes 21 Mbps Download 5.76 Mbps Upload | Yes 21 Mbps Download 5.76 Mbps Upload |
Wifi | Yes, with wifi-hotspot | Yes, with wifi-hotspot |
Bluetooth | Yes, v4.0 | Yes, v4.0 |
USB | Yes, miniUSB v2.0 | Yes v2.0 |
Extra
GPS | Yes, with A-GPS Support | Yes, with A-GPS Support |
Sensors | Accelerometer | Accelerometer, Compass |
3.5mm Headphone Jack | Yes | Yes |
Camera
Rear Camera | 8 MP with autofocus | 8 MP with autofocus |
Features | Face detection, Geo tagging, Panorama | Face detection |
Video Recording |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D | 1080p @ 30 fps FHD |
Flash | Yes, LED | Yes, LED |
Front Camera | 2 MP | 0.3 MP |
Technical
OS | Android v4.2 (Jelly Bean), upgradable to v4.4.2 (KitKat) | Android v4.2.2 (Jelly Bean) |
Chipset | 6582 | |
CPU | 1.3 GHz, Quad Core Processor | 1.3 GHz, Quad Core Processor |
GPU | Mali 400 - MP2; 500 MHz | Mali 400 |
Java | Yes, via 3rd party | Yes, via 3rd party |
Browser | Yes, supports HTML |
Multimedia
Supports | MMS, Instant Messaging, Calendar, YouTube Player | Instant Messanging |
Yes, with Push Email | ||
Music | WAV, MP3 | MP3 |
Video | MP4, MPEG-4, H.263, H.264, DivX | Yes |
FM Radio | Yes | Yes |
Document Reader | Yes |
Battery
Type | Removable Battery | Removable Battery |
Size | 3000 mAh, Li-Po Battery | 2000 mAh, Li-ion Battery |
StandBy Time | 25 days | |
Talk Time | 40 hours | 13 hours |
